II. Characteristics of Silver Card Paper
Metallic Silver Sheen: The distinctive silver gloss of this material enhances visual appeal, adding a sense of luxury and sophistication to the packaging.
Excellent Print Compatibility: Its smooth surface allows for high-quality printing, ensuring vibrant colors and sharp details in designs and texts.
High Stiffness and Fold Resistance: Silver card paper offers remarkable rigidity and durability, which helps maintain structural integrity during shipping and usage.

IV. Printing Requirements
Color Management Accurate color reproduction: The reflective quality of silver card paper can affect how colors appear. Meticulous color management is necessary to maintain consistency and fidelity to the original design. Special attention to silver printing: Achieving the desired metallic effect requires careful control of gloss, opacity, and abrasion resistance.
Selection of Printing Techniques Common methods like offset and gravure printing are often employed. The choice depends on specific project needs, considering factors such as detail level and volume. Additional effects such as foil stamping and embossing can be incorporated to enhance aesthetic appeal and perceived value.
V. Surface Treatment Requirements
Protective Coating Applications like UV or water-based coatings can improve wear and water resistance. These layers also help preserve the printed design, preventing scratches or damage over time.
Lamination Adding a laminate layer can enhance both gloss and water resistance. Options include matte or glossy finishes, selected based on the desired final appearance and functional needs.
VI. Post-Production Requirements
Die-Cutting and Creasing Precision in shaping and sizing is critical to ensure the box folds neatly and assembles easily. Well-executed die-cutting facilitates efficient production and reduces manual effort during assembly.
Box Assembly Selecting appropriate adhesives is vital to ensure a strong bond and structural durability. Proper application ensures that the box remains securely closed and maintains its form.
